Bloctopus Raises $1 Million Pre-Seed Investment for On-Demand Blockchain Sandboxes
Bloctopus, a revolutionary developer tool that offers on-demand blockchain sandboxes, has secured a $1 million pre-seed investment. The funding round was led by Hivemind Capital, with participation from Techstars, IronKey Capital, and angel investors from Brevan Howard, Quantstamp, Cred Protocol, Nexus Network, and Airside Labs.
The funding will support Bloctopus as they build a critical piece of the developer stack, aiming to uplift crypto consumer experiences and accelerate users' onboarding from web2 to web3. Hivemind Capital's Emmanuel Vallod, Partner and Head of Ventures, believes Bloctopus is solving a structural gap in blockchain development platforms.
Dr. Alice Iles, Head of Tech Acceleration at the University of Southampton, is proud of the rapid progress made by the Bloctopus team. Til Jordan, co-founder and CTO of Bloctopus, stated that they are looking forward to rapidly growing their capabilities, offering, and customer base.
Bloctopus has already gained significant traction since launching at EthDenver. It has been rated the #1 web3 product on Product Hunt and has successfully completed both the Techstars accelerator program and the University of Southampton's startup support programme.
Key Features of Bloctopus
Bloctopus provides a safe and controlled environment for developers to build, test, and deploy blockchain applications. Its key features include:
- Sandbox Environment: A private, secure blockchain environment for developing and testing applications without real-world consequences.
- Multi-Protocol Support: Supports multiple blockchain protocols or customizable blockchain frameworks, allowing developers to work with familiar or experimental technologies.
- Easy Deployment: Simplifies the deployment process for smart contracts and decentralized apps within the sandbox.
- Debugging Tools: Provides built-in tools for debugging contracts and transactions, making it easier to identify and fix issues.
- User-Friendly Interface: Offers GUI dashboards or CLI tools that streamline interaction with the sandbox environment.
- Simulated Network Conditions: Mimics different network conditions like latency or transaction throughput to test application robustness.
- Collaboration: Includes features that allow teams to collaborate on blockchain projects within the sandbox.

Bloctopus v1 is live and free to use for developers. The team has already launched an early version with LayerZero, simulating cross-chain message transfers under real mainnet conditions. Bloctopus aims to eliminate DevOps overhead for seamless cross-chain development.
